Planning application
No.41 Inn Rd (Huhtamaki Fibre Packaging), Dollingstown, and adjoining lands to the east, south and south-west, located adjacent to and north and east of 54 Inn Road, Dollingstown and north of and adjacent to nos.8-11 Knightsbridge, Dollingstown
Works: Demolition
Decided. The decision notice on the council portal carries the outcome in full, including any conditions.
Proposal
Demolition of existing buildings/structures and erection of mixed use development comprising dwellinghouses (Class C1) and light industrial and storage and distribution units (Classes B2 & B4)
As published by the council, reference LA08/2024/1175/PAN

The process from here
The council has decided this application; the published outcome sits in the record above and the decision notice on the council portal carries the detail, including any conditions.
If permission was granted, work must normally begin within three years of the decision. If it was refused, the applicant can appeal within the statutory time limit or submit a revised scheme.
